Webb30 sep. 2016 · Platelet-rich plasma was one such technique introduced twenty years ago as a method to improve the healing of bone grafts. The rationale for the use of platelet-rich plasma to enhance wound healing is that platelets are a rich source of growth factors. The technique involves drawing out some blood from the patient and centrifuging it so that ... Webb1 juni 2024 · For use in vivo, PRP can be activated with calcium gluconate or thrombin. Activation with 10% calcium gluconate results in a viscous solution that can be used for percutaneous injection. Activation with thrombin leads to early gel formation and is likely not suitable for percutaneous injection.
